According to fitness experts, you should concentrate on two aspects when looking for an exercise machine: the horsepower the motor can handle and the size of the deck. For example, if you plan to primarily run on a power treadmill or just occasionally go for a quick jog, choose an engine that has 2.0-2.5 chp. If you plan to run regularly however it is best to get an exercise machine with 2.5 chp or more to ensure you can run at an acceptable speed without putting yourself at risk of injury.
It is also worth considering if you'll want an incline treadmill that has adjustable settings. Most folding treadmills have an incline range of up to 10 percent, however for those who are serious runner, you might want one with a steeper slope.
